Compare all specifications:

2002 Ferrari 360 2001 Toyota Verossa
Make Ferrari Toyota
Model 360 Verossa
Year Released 2002 2001
Body Type Convertible Sedan
Engine Position Middle Front
Engine Size 3586 cc 2491 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 6 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 400 HP 189 HP
Engine RPM 8500 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 373 Nm 251 Nm
Torque RPM 4750 RPM 3800 RPM
Engine Bore Size 85 mm 86 mm
Engine Stroke Size 79 mm 71.5 mm
Drive Type Rear Rear
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1450 kg 1460 kg
Vehicle Length 4480 mm 4710 mm
Vehicle Width 1930 mm 1770 mm
Vehicle Height 1240 mm 1460 mm
Wheelbase Size 2610 mm 2800 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 95 L 70 L
